Package io.openraven.magpie.core.plugins
Class PluginManager
- java.lang.Object
-
- io.openraven.magpie.core.plugins.PluginManager
-
public class PluginManager extends Object
-
-
Constructor Summary
Constructors Constructor Description PluginManager(MagpieConfig config)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Optional<io.openraven.magpie.api.MagpiePlugin<?>>byId(String id)List<io.openraven.magpie.api.MagpiePlugin<?>>byType(Class<? extends io.openraven.magpie.api.MagpiePlugin> clazz)voidloadPlugins(List<Class<? extends io.openraven.magpie.api.MagpiePlugin>> pluginClasses)
-
-
-
Constructor Detail
-
PluginManager
public PluginManager(MagpieConfig config)
-
-